Mobile Developer

Job summary

Midvale

Work model

Hybrid · 2 days home
4 days ago
Job description

About Zions Bancorporation

Join Zions Bancorporation, a premier financial services company with over $70 billion in assets, and help us build the bank of the future. We thrive in a fast-paced, data-driven environment where innovation and diverse perspectives are paramount to delivering an unparalleled client experience. We invest in your success through career growth initiatives and a culture that values diversity, creating a space of belonging for all our team members.

The role -- Mobile Developer

We are seeking a Mobile Developer to join Zions Bancorporation. The Mobile Developer plays a key role in developing and supporting multi-platform mobile and internet applications, ensuring both functional and non-functional usability requirements are met. This position is responsible for analysis, object-oriented design, coding, testing, documentation, production implementation, and maintenance of applications. You will contribute to database design, system testing, and deployment routines for multiple environments, while keeping abreast of in-house and third-party products. The role also involves after-hours support for code deployments and general support, as well as contributing to design considerations for new products and architectural changes. Building relationships with cross-functional teams and recognizing interdependencies that foster value creation across the enterprise are essential aspects of this role.

Visa Sponsorship:

This Mobile Developer position is currently NOT eligible for employment visa sponsorship (e.g., H-1B visa). This includes, for example, situations where a candidate may have temporary work authorization while enrolled in school or upon graduation (e.g., CPT, OPT) but would need H-1B visa sponsorship within a few years of employment in order to maintain employment eligibility.

Responsibilities:

  • Develop and support multi-platform mobile and internet applications.
  • Perform analysis, object-oriented design, coding, testing, documentation, and production implementation.
  • Design databases and conduct system testing for application reliability.
  • Create deployment routines to configure software for multiple environments.
  • Maintain awareness of in-house and third-party products and technologies.
  • Ensure usability requirements are met for all applications.
  • Provide after-hours support for code deployments and general support.
  • Contribute to design considerations for new products and architectural changes.
  • Establish and adhere to mobile development standards and practices.
  • Build relationships with cross-functional teams and recognize interdependencies across the business.
  • Other duties as assigned.

Qualifications:

  • 4 years of experience with multi-platform mobile and web development, testing, and troubleshooting.
  • Extensive knowledge of mobile and web application frameworks (e.g., Flutter, GraphQL, jQuery, Angular, JavaScript, Node).
  • Proficiency in mobile/web UI technologies (e.g., SwiftUI, HTML5, CSS3) and mobile programming languages (e.g., Kotlin, Swift).
  • Experience with mobile testing/mock tooling and CI/CD platforms (e.g., GitHub, GitHub Actions).
  • Working knowledge of GitOps, DevOps, secure software development lifecycles, MSSQL, database systems, and cache (e.g., Hibernate, Spring).
  • Strong data modeling concepts and integrated application development methodology.
  • Effective debugging, problem-solving, and testing skills.
  • Analysis and project management skills.
  • Excellent interpersonal and communication skills, both verbal and written, with technical and non-technical staff.
  • Ability to work independently and in a team environment, handle multiple concurrent projects, and adapt to changing technology and priorities.
  • Financial or banking services experience is a plus.
  • Requires a Bachelor's degree in Computer Science, Information Systems, or a related field. A combination of education and experience may meet qualifications.

Location:

This position has a hybrid work from home schedule with a minimum of three days per week in the office at the new Zions Technology Center in Midvale, UT.

Benefits:

  • Medical, Dental and Vision Insurance - START DAY ONE!
  • Life and Disability Insurance, Paid Parental Leave and Adoption Assistance
  • Health Savings (HSA), Flexible Spending (FSA) and dependent care accounts
  • Paid Training, Paid Time Off (PTO) and 11 Paid Federal Holidays
  • 401(k) plan with company match, Profit Sharing, competitive compensation in line with work experience
  • Mental health benefits including coaching and therapy sessions
  • Tuition Reimbursement for qualifying employees
  • Employee Ambassador preferred banking products

#dice